用于光互连的聚硅氧烷脊型光波导研究

摘    要:采用软成型和图案转移技术,制备了可用于高速芯片间光互连的大尺寸聚硅氧烷脊型光波导,光波导长度达23cm.利用有效折射率法,对芯层残留层和传输模场的关系进行了分析.采用截断和数字化散射两种方法,测得输入光波长为633nm时的平均传输损耗小于0.14dB/cm.研究结果表明,波导的长度和损耗指标满足高速芯片间光互连的要求.

Study on polysiloxane ridge multimode optical waveguides for optical interconnection

Abstract:Large-scale polysiloxane ridge multimode optical waveguides applied for inter-chip optical interconnection were designed and fabricated by the soft molding and pattern transferring.Length of the fabricated waveguides was more than 23 cm.The relationship between core residual layer and propagation mode was analyzed by the effective refractive index method.The optical propagation loss of waveguides was 0.14 dB/cm measured by the cutback method and 0.13 dB/cm measured by CCD camera photographing method at 633 ...
